A report from England on Monday suggests that Liverpool may opt against replacing the recently departed Georginio Wijnaldum.
Wijnaldum departs Liverpool
After five years at the club, Georginio Wijnaldum’s Liverpool stint has finally come to an end.
The midfielder joined the Reds from Newcastle in 2016, and went on to become a key cog in Jurgen Klopp’s midfield.
The now 30-year-old notched 237 appearances for Liverpool, and was instrumental in the club securing their 6th Champions League, and first-ever Premier League title.
Even this past season, when the majority of Liverpool’s players – including Jordan Henderson and Fabinho – were forced onto the sidelines with injury, Wijnaldum remained one of the few constants for the Merseysiders.
Despite his importance to Klopp’s system, though, the Dutchman has now departed Liverpool, joining PSG on a free transfer following the expiration of his contract:

Will Liverpool sign a replacement midfielder?
On the back of Wijnaldum sealing his Liverpool exit, the Premier League outfit have been linked with a number of central midfielders, including Florian Neuhaus and Youri Tielemans.
However, a report from The Athletic on Monday suggests that the Reds are not currently in the market for a central midfielder:
Senior Anfield sources insist they aren’t currently in the market for a midfielder.
Who, then, will take Wijnaldum’s place in the middle of the park?
The aforementioned source confirms that Fabinho will play in midfield a lot more next season, whilst Jordan Henderson should also be back fit.
Elsewhere, Thiago is expected to play a much bigger role, with Curtis Jones too guaranteed more minutes.
